The story and characters are intriguing immediately. You keep wanting to know what happens next. It's very exciting and action-packed. This series is not shy AT ALL to show you how horrible this world is. I feel like a lot of shows/movies always try to make some situations lighthearted so the viewer doesn't get scared and to balance out the bad stuff. But AOT doesn't do that, this world is horrifying and real. They are not afraid to kill off characters or majorly injure/traumatize/change them. Characters develop and change in a way that makes sense as the anime goes on.
The world building is amazing and SO believable. Some things aren't explained and there is a lot of mystery, which leaves the viewer with questions and makes them more curious. They way the characters react to the world is very realistic. Some are scared our of their minds, some are stubborn and think they can take it on, some cry, some go absolutely mad, some are just emotionless, depressed. And few, like Eren (Main character), see hope and want to change the world.
Erens spirit and motivation are very believable. Even though he definitely overestimates his abilities and situation at first. His anger and will to kill every last titan is very believable.
Mikasa is great and I like how stoic, composed and strong she is compared to Eren. You know that you really don't wanna get on her bad side.
Armin is good and balances out the characters/team well because he shows that there are also weaker characters and not just fighters. Though in the future he turns out to be one of the smartest and will save people due to his intelligence.
